Nai Min Lwin / Irrawaddy Times July 30 The first draft of the Common Political Agreement of the Spring Revolution Forces has been approved and will be entrusted to the entire revolutionary force, and will be sent to forces including the Federal Democratic Union Steering Council (SCEF) for discussion, according to the National Unity Consultative Council (NUCC). The ceremony to approve the first draft of the Common Political Agreement of the Revolutionary Forces, which aims to end all forms of dictatorship and build a Federal Democratic Union, was held today, July 30. "We approved the first draft today. After that, we are entrusting this to the entire revolutionary force. Therefore, the SCEF can also use this by making necessary amendments and adjustments. We have opened it up and invited everyone," said U Toe Kyaw Hlaing, a member of the NUCC, to the Irrawaddy Times news agency. Furthermore, the first draft of the Common Political Agreement of the Revolutionary Forces, approved and released today, will be sent to each revolutionary force for their knowledge and study. The NUCC stated that since they have sent written requests to the SCEF twice, discussions for collaboration are likely to take place soon. It is known that this first draft was discussed and approved by the Committee Representing the Pyidaungsu Hluttaw (CRPH), NUCC, National Unity Government (NUG), Sagaing Federal Unit Parliament (SFUH) and Interim Government (SFUIG), Mandalay Regional Parliament (MRH), and Interim Governing Council (MIGC). According to U Toe Kyaw Hlaing, they have been working on drafting the agreement in three stages, taking over two years from 2024 until the end of June this year. During that period, the SCEF had not yet been formed, so they did not participate in the coordination and discussions of the work stages, but some members of the NUCC are currently part of the SCEF organization. The NUCC also stated that the first draft of the Common Political Agreement of the Revolutionary Forces is an important step towards unity among the revolutionary forces resisting the military junta's transitional government and towards building a Federal Democratic Union. Similarly, it is known that the Federal Democratic Union Steering Council (SCEF) was formed by members of the NUG, CRPH, NUCC, and the strong resistance alliance group "K3C," which includes the Kachin Independence Organization (KIO), Karen National Union (KNU), Karenni National Progressive Party (KNPP), and Chin National Front (CNF). Currently, the SCEF is holding discussions with the Spring Revolution Allied Forces (SRA), Sagaing and Magway Federal Units, the Mandalay Regional Government, Parliament, the Mon New Party (NMSP-AD for fighting military dictatorship), the Mon Federal Council (MSFC), and the Mon Regional Consultative Council (MSCC), among others. It is also known that the SCEF has held discussions with the Mon State Hluttaw Representative Committee (CRMH), the Pa-O National Federal Council (PNFC), the Pa-O National Liberation Organization/Pa-O National Liberation Army (PNLO/PNLA), the Arakan National Organization/Arakan Army (ULA/AA), and other revolutionary forces.
